Output 6d95381210d74af073fdde1556af472f7311b9cc11cc363845a03acd5d97eb18:0

value
73139448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 571830c3a6ec9663d75b0528caa887701f1d54f6 OP_EQUAL
address
MFqfzuNjBddnexGApThqTuAeYXVsyeSSTC
transaction
6d95381210d74af073fdde1556af472f7311b9cc11cc363845a03acd5d97eb18
spent
true